The Vineyard football team rallied with 17 points in the second half in an epic 24-21 win to secure the 43rd playing of the Island Cup. The Vineyarders now hold a 22-21 advantage in the best of Island competition.
Another competition began this weekend with the innaugural playing for the Golden Anchor. Both the girls and boys soccer teams won their battles for the trophy.
